Output 93145181b030602944deebf8b3b1a1f9da46a22be157af563c23f3aff99b2df4:20

value
20799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f9a45749f20337755b07c247d3f60a648cf76e9 OP_EQUAL
address
362iVX2412wLwuyj53D4AXqseRw74pre5d
transaction
93145181b030602944deebf8b3b1a1f9da46a22be157af563c23f3aff99b2df4
confirmations
467646
spent
true